The US has released new footage of forces boarding a commercial tanker in Iran as the blockade continues. The US military said it boarded a tanker in the Arabian Sea on Saturday (July 25) as part of its naval blockade of Iranian ports, according to reports. The US Central Command (Centcom) said US forces have so far redirected 12 commercial vessels attempting to bypass the blockade, disabled two vessels that failed to comply, and boarded two ships for verification. A Centcom spokesman said: "American forces remain highly vigilant, focused, lethal, and ready."
